REUTERS: The Japan Rugby Football Union on Saturday appointed Shigetaka Mori as the president of the sport's national governing body with less than three months to go until the country hosts the Rugby World Cup.

"I hope that in a few decades from now, the Japanese national team will compete for victory against powerhouses at a World Cup held again in Japan."
